技术文摘
Tomcat最大并发量是多少
Tomcat最大并发量是多少
在Java Web开发领域,Tomcat是一款广泛使用的Servlet容器。对于开发者和系统管理员而言,了解Tomcat的最大并发量是至关重要的,它直接关系到应用程序在高流量场景下的性能和稳定性。
Tomcat的最大并发量并非固定值,它受到多种因素的综合影响。硬件资源是一个关键因素,服务器的CPU、内存、磁盘I/O和网络带宽等都会对其产生作用。例如,强大的CPU能够同时处理更多的线程,充足的内存可以减少因内存不足导致的性能瓶颈,快速的磁盘I/O能确保数据读写的高效,而高带宽的网络则能保障数据的快速传输。
软件配置方面同样不可忽视。Tomcat自身的参数设置,如线程池大小、连接超时时间等,对并发量有着直接影响。合理调整这些参数可以优化Tomcat的性能。应用程序自身的代码质量和架构设计也至关重要。优化不佳的代码可能会导致资源占用过高,进而限制并发处理能力。良好的架构设计,如采用负载均衡、缓存机制等,可以有效分担请求压力,提高系统整体的并发处理能力。
理论上,Tomcat的并发量可以达到数千甚至更高,但在实际应用中,由于上述各种因素的限制,很难达到这个理论值。一般来说,经过优化的Tomcat服务器在普通硬件环境下,能够稳定处理几百到上千的并发请求。
为了测试Tomcat的最大并发量,可以使用专业的性能测试工具,如Apache JMeter、LoadRunner等。通过这些工具,可以模拟不同的并发场景,收集性能数据,从而确定Tomcat在特定环境下的最佳并发量设置。
要确定Tomcat的最大并发量,需要综合考虑硬件、软件等多方面因素。通过合理的硬件配置、优化的软件设置以及科学的性能测试,才能让Tomcat在实际应用中发挥出最佳性能,为用户提供稳定、高效的服务。
- JS 中鲜为人知的空值合并运算符(??)知识点
- 特定规则图片的轮廓提取
- 常见的软件测试方法有哪些
- 2022 年十大热门技术究竟有哪些
- vivo 前端智能化探索:机器学习于自动网页布局的运用
- 理解授权框架 OAuth 2.0 的方法
- vivo 有关 JaCoCo 的测试覆盖率设计及实践
- 看完便知微服务是如何玩垮的
- 2022 年 Python 持续霸榜,SQL 熟练助力面试加分
- Python 运动检测编程实战操练
- 最新开源:高效 Python 通用对象池库
- 响应式编程的复杂程度与简化策略
- 从零开始手把手搭建 RocketMQ 集群教程
- 17 个实用的 Python 技巧大公开
- 深入探究 JavaScript 中的 new Function